There are many excellent websites for teachers searching for new opportunities to develop their careers. Although some are more professional than others they offer great resources to help teachers find teaching jobs.

For teachers, there are job boards

Start by looking on the websites of local schools and those that specialize in teaching to find a job. These websites may list open positions for teachers, as well as offer advice on how to present your self when applying for a job.

LinkedIn is another resource that can help you find teaching jobs. It features a search tool that allows you to filter by salary range, education, and experience. You can also view the latest job postings and get an idea about the types of teaching jobs in your area.

Another popular job site, Indeed, allows you to search for jobs all over the world. This site is not specifically focused on remote working or online teaching, but it does have a number of options for those looking to work from home. You can filter your search by country, job title, job type, and you will also receive email notifications whenever new jobs are posted.

ESL Employment is a great site for people who are interested in teaching English abroad. You can find teaching jobs all over the world, as well as educational resources and blogs. The site allows you to apply for any role by simply entering your personal details, such as your name, email, CV, and contact information.

Cudy, another popular online teaching platform, is for anyone who wants to teach a language. It offers a variety of classes for students of all levels, and they pay well. You can also make your own schedule for when you teach, so that you have the most flexibility to work.


Learnlight is another excellent platform for people who want to teach English online. It offers a number of different online English courses for all different levels of student, as well as an extensive library of material to support your teaching.

VIPKID and Qkids are two other great online teaching platforms that you can use to earn extra cash by teaching. These are both a bit more informal than Magic Ears or GoGoKid, but they are both good companies and pay their teachers fairly well.

Cambly can be another great site for teachers interested in teaching English. Although it is less casual than Magic Ears and VIPKID, it offers great opportunities for growth.

What is the distinction between public and private schools, you ask?

Public schools are free for all students. They provide education for students from kindergarten through highschool. Private schools charge tuition fees for each student. They offer education from preschool until college.

There are also charter schools, which are publicly funded but privately run. Charter schools do not follow the traditional curriculum. They give students more freedom and allow them to pursue their interests.

Charter schools are popular with parents who believe their children should receive quality education regardless of their financial status.

Federal grants come directly to the U.S. Federal grants usually require applicants to meet specific requirements. You will need to prove financial need.

State grants are offered by individual states. Some states offer these funds based on financial need; others award money for specific reasons.

Banks and other lending institutions issue student loans. Students borrow money to pay tuition and other living expenses.

Employers can use work-study programmes to attract qualified students. Employers are required to pay employees at least minimum wage.

Financial aid is available to help low-income families pay for college. It covers all or most of the tuition costs.

To be eligible to become certified for teaching positions, applicants need to meet the state's requirements. These include passing standardized test and having a probationary period.

Most states require that candidates pass the Praxis II exam. This test assesses the candidate's reading, writing, mathematics, as well as language arts knowledge.

Many states also require that applicants obtain a specialized licensure before being certified as teachers.

These licenses will be issued by the boards of education in each state.

Some states grant licenses to applicants without any additional testing. In these cases, the applicant should contact the board of education in his or her state to determine if this is true in your area.

Some states will not issue licenses to applicants who have not completed a master's program.

Others allow students to apply directly for licensure to the state board.

Licenses vary widely in terms of cost, duration, and required coursework.

For example, some states require only a high school diploma, while others require a bachelor's degree.

Some states have specific requirements for training, such a literacy or child-development course.

Some states require candidates to have a master's degree in order to become licensed.
